Misdemeanors Matter #3: Rachael Rollins Reboots Low-Level Justice
from New Thinking, from the Center for Justice Innovation · host Center for Justice Innovation
Rachael Rollins says she has seen the criminal justice system from “almost every angle.” Now, as Boston’s first female African-American district attorney, she’s setting the agenda. She explains her new approach of “services not sentences” as a response to low-level “crimes of poverty” and the urgency of changing the traditional role of the prosecutor. Full show notes
